However, Yeongjo was different; he entrusted the duty to suppress the rebellion to the moderate members of Soron. Since Sorons were the ones behind the revolt, it would have been natural for the king to turn even more towards the Noron Faction. The Musin Revolt was a revolt against King Yeongjo of the Joseon Dynasty in Korea.
